(1) Every employer that is assigned an experience modification factor for workers’ compensation in order to determine its workers’ compensation premium shall be furnished without charge a complete copy of the data and calculations of the experience modification by the insurance company or any entity to which the insurance company may delegate the duty of calculating and promulgating the experience modification or, if applicable, by any self-insurance group of which the employer is a member.
(2) Experience modification shall be based upon all payrolls and claims experience for the applicable period regardless of whether the employer was insured by an insurance company, was a member of a self-insurance group, or was a member of the Kentucky Workers’ Compensation Assigned Risk Plan for part or all of the period.

(3) For each workers’ compensation insurance policy issued or renewed on or after May
1, 1997, the workers’ compensation insurer or the licensed advisory organization shall provide, in accordance with subsection (1) of this section, the policyholder with a written explanation of the policyholder’s experience modification factor and the data and methodology utilized in the calculation of the factor.
(4) The commissioner shall promulgate administrative regulations to establish the guidelines for application of the experience modification factors.
Effective: July 15, 2010
History: Amended 2010 Ky. Acts ch. 24, sec. 1148, effective July 15, 2010. — Amended 1996 (1st Extra. Sess.) Ky. Acts ch. 1, sec. 52, effective December 12,
1996. — Created 1994 Ky. Acts ch. 181, sec. 66, effective April 4, 1994.
